Transaction 51898ae4757b60c5928135f91f21d1b36ab89faea31f69910db44af773c5e16a
1 Input
1 Output
-
51898ae4757b60c5928135f91f21d1b36ab89faea31f69910db44af773c5e16a:0
- value
- 200000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 37c67524abd56d632efc7232fee6d9356d244720 OP_EQUALVERIFY OP_CHECKSIG
- address
- 165uudJGDszrS6h2Z5CreqJ3n4qFnLG5Tj